September 14-15, 2021, 1:00 p.m. to 5:00 p.m. ET
The U.S. Department of Energy (DOE) Solar Energy Technologies Office (SETO), in collaboration with the Advanced Manufacturing Office (AMO) and the Hydrogen and Fuel Cells Technology Office (HFTO), hosted a workshop on decarbonizing industrial processes using concentrating solar-thermal (CST) power. This workshops aims to identify the most promising technology pathways and key performance metrics for CST to provide renewable, high-temperature heat to industries like iron ore reduction and steel manufacture, cement production, and ammonia synthesis.
The workshop featured discussions on research, development, and demonstration of CST technologies to deliver heat to difficult-to-decarbonize industrial processes, with or without associated electricity production. It included DOE presentations on strategic priorities and objectives, as well as panels of experts from relevant industries to help define the research, planning, and execution challenges that must be overcome. Researchers from industry, academia, and the National Laboratories, as well as technology developers, plant operators and owners, investors, and representatives of traditionally underrepresented communities were encouraged to attend to provide a breadth of perspectives to explore the challenges and opportunities for using CST heat input as a replacement for fossil-fuel-based heat sources in high temperature industrial processes.
